Our favorite time to go! We like to be heading home by the end of the first weekend in February. Crowd levels creep up a little after that, but still mostly below average. I have heard that Mardi Gras affects attendance some. February 13, 2018. Weather is unpredicable any of those weeks.
 
We were there from Feb. 5 - 9 this year and had a wonderful time. The weather was perfect and still warm enough to enjoy the pools. The crowds were very reasonable. Park hours were a bit more limited than other times of the year but I'm not sure how they will compare to January. Also, being from the Midwest, going to Florida in February is sooo nice! I don't think there's a major difference unless there's a special event going on. We were there Jan 30-Feb 5 and it was great. We did need jackets in the morning and evening, and there was only one day warm enough for the kids to jump in the pool, but we liked it and would go again. I know people that have gone that time and were able to swim every day, so I guess we just got unlucky! Have fun!
